Yes, generally a 2-year-old needs a flight ticket. Most airlines require children aged 2 and above to have their own seat and ticket. Check with your specific airline for their policy, as rules can vary.

FAQs & Answers

  1. At what age do children need their own plane ticket? Most airlines require children aged 2 and older to have their own seat and flight ticket.
  2. Do infants under 2 years old need a ticket to fly? Infants under 2 years old often can travel as lap infants without a seat, but airline policies vary.
  3. Can airline ticket requirements for toddlers differ by airline? Yes, each airline sets its own rules regarding when toddlers must have a separate ticket and seat, so always check before booking.
